Hey guys!
I have seen two different versions of this being advertised. One is an Appearing Floating Mic Stand. Which I am assuming works just like the zombie. But the one I am more interested in is I believe the Don Wayne version. In which the mic floats and rotates with no connection to your hands. I was wondering if anyone has any info/reviews of this and what their experiences are. Also if anybody may have a second hand model they are willing to sell/trade. Thanks.

I been playing with my mic stand the last few days... I just got it! I have to say when I first started messing with it I HATED it! LOL.. U gotta get used to the gimmick. Kinda awkward at first. I'll have it in the show VERY soon!!!

I purchased the prop because I wanted to perform a lev but never wanted to lug around a $400lb case. Not to mention staging and hiring a dancer for the illsion. My tag line is Wade Live " Not your typical magician" so... This is perfect for my show. It's something different and your audience will NOT expect it.

Overall thoughts on the illusion...
Very well made!
Very practical!
Very magicial!
I'm glad I have one now!

Don is an AMAZING guy to deal with. If you have any questions just give him a ring. GREAT GUY!!


- Wadini
P.S It hold a real mic. It's needed for the illusion... ;0)
